SQL разкрасител
SQL Beautifier: Оптимизирайте вашия SQL код без усилие с този инструмент, подобрявайки четливостта и поддръжката.
Вашето мнение е важно за нас.
Съдържание
Кратко описание
SQL Beautifier е софтуерен инструмент, предназначен за автоматично форматиране на SQL код по последователен и визуално привлекателен начин. Основната му цел е да подобри четливостта и поддръжката на SQL заявките, което улеснява програмистите да анализират и работят с кода. Чрез прилагане на стандартизирани правила за форматиране, SQL Beautifier гарантира, че вашият SQL код е добре структуриран и лесен за навигация.
5 Особености
Автоматизирано форматиране на кода
Една от основните характеристики на SQL Beautifier е способността му автоматично да форматира SQL код според предварително дефинирани правила. Автоматизираното форматиране на кода елиминира ръчното отстъпване, прекъсванията на редовете и други конвенции за форматиране. За момент и с няколко щраквания можете да превърнете разхвърляна и трудна за четене SQL заявка в спретнато организиран кодов фрагмент.
Опции за персонализиране
SQL Beautifier предлага набор от опции за персонализиране, което ви позволява да приспособите правилата за форматиране към вашите специфични изисквания. Можете да конфигурирате стила на отстъп, ширината на реда, главните букви и други аспекти на форматирането, за да съответстват на предпочитания от вас стил на кодиране или да отговарят на указанията за кодиране на вашата организация.
Подчертаване на синтаксиса
За да подобри допълнително четливостта на кода, SQL Beautifier включва подчертаване на синтаксиса. Той оцветява различни елементи на SQL кода, като ключови думи, имена на таблици, имена на колони и литерали, което ги прави визуално различни. Подчертаването на синтаксиса помага на разработчиците бързо да идентифицират и разберат различните компоненти на
заявката води до по-добро разбиране и по-лесно отстраняване на неизправности.
Откриване и коригиране на грешки
SQL Beautifier също включва възможности за откриване и коригиране на грешки. Той може да идентифицира често срещани синтактични грешки или несъответствия във вашия SQL код и да предложи корекции. Тези функции са от полза за разработчиците, които трябва да имат по-голям опит в SQL или да правят малки грешки, докато пишат сложни заявки.
Интеграция с популярни SQL редактори.
SQL Beautifier безпроблемно се интегрира с популярни SQL редактори, осигурявайки плавен и ефективен работен процес. Използвайки инструменти като SQL Server Management Studio, MySQL Workbench или PostgreSQL PGAdmin, SQL Beautifier може лесно да се интегрира като разширение или плъгин. Интеграцията с популярни SQL редактори гарантира, че можете да прилагате форматиране на кода директно в предпочитаната от вас среда за разработка.
Как да го използвате
SQL Beautifier е ясен и лесен за използване. Трябва да инсталирате инструмента и да го конфигурирате според вашите предпочитания. След като го инсталирате, можете да използвате графичния потребителски интерфейс или да извикате разкрасителя от командния ред. Поставете вашия SQL код в определената област. С едно натискане на бутон SQL Beautifier ще трансформира кода въз основа на правилата за форматиране.
Примери за "SQL Beautifier"
Нека разгледаме някои примери преди и след, за да илюстрираме въздействието на SQL Beautifier върху четливостта на кода:
Преди:
ИЗБЕРЕТЕ идентификатор на клиента, име на клиент, адрес, град ОТ клиенти КЪДЕ city='Ню Йорк';
След:
ИЗБЕРЕТЕ идентификатор на клиента, име на клиент, адрес, град ОТ клиенти КЪДЕ град = 'Ню Йорк';
Както можете да видите, този код вече е правилно отстъпен и всеки елемент е на отделен ред. Това води до подобрена яснота и по-лесно разбиране.
Ограничения
Въпреки че SQL Beautifier предлага значителни предимства за подобряване на четливостта на кода, той също има определени ограничения, които трябва да знаете:
Обработка на сложни и вложени заявки
SQL Beautifier може да се сблъска с предизвикателства, когато работи със сложни и вложени заявки, които включват подзаявки, съединения или разширени SQL конструкции. В такива случаи процесът на разкрасяване може да доведе до различен резултат от желаните резултати и може да са необходими ръчни настройки.
Съвместимост с различни SQL диалекти
SQL диалектите варират в различните системи за управление на бази данни. SQL Beautifier може да не поддържа всички специфични за диалекта синтаксис и функции. Наложително е да осигурите съвместимост с вашия конкретен SQL диалект и да проверите за ограничения или несъответствия.
Въздействие върху производителността върху големи кодови бази
Изпълнението на процеса на разкрасяване на обширни SQL файлове или множество заявки може да повлияе на производителността при работа с големи кодови бази. Препоръчително е да тествате SQL Beautifier във вашата кодова база, за да оцените всички последици за производителността и да коригирате съответно.
Поверителност и сигурност
Когато използвате SQL Beautifier, притесненията за поверителността и сигурността на SQL кода са естествени. Важно е да се отбележи, че SQL Beautifier работи локално на вашата машина и не предава вашия код през интернет. Инструментът следва стандартните за индустрията практики за обработка на данни и не събира или съхранява чувствителна информация.
За да осигурите сигурна комуникация между SQL Beautifier и вашия сървър на база данни, трябва да установите шифрована връзка (като използване на SSL/TLS), когато се свързвате с отдалечени бази данни. Това защитава вашите данни по време на предаване.
Информация за поддръжката на клиенти
SQL Beautifier предоставя различни канали за поддръжка и помощ на клиенти. Ако има някакво препятствие при използването на инструмента или имате някакви въпроси, свържете се с екипа за поддръжка на клиенти на устройството; можете да получите екипа за поддръжка на SQL Beautifier чрез техния уебсайт или имейл. На запитванията се отговаря в рамките на 24 часа. Освен това SQL Beautifier поддържа активна потребителска общност и форуми, където можете да се ангажирате с други потребители, да споделяте опит и да търсите помощ.
Често задавани въпроси
Как SQL Beautifier обработва коментарите на кода?
SQL Beautifier запазва кодовите коментари по време на форматирането. SQL разкрасителят гарантира, че всички обяснителни или документални коментари остават непокътнати, допринасяйки за разбирането на SQL кода дори след разкрасяването.
Мога ли да отменя промените на разкрасителя?
SQL Beautifier няма функционалност за "отмяна". Можете обаче бързо да се върнете към оригиналния код, като запазите резервно копие или запазите оригиналната версия, преди да стартирате процеса на разкрасяване. Винаги се препоръчва да имате копие на неформатирания код като предпазна мярка.
Съвместим ли е SQL Beautifier с всички версии на SQL?
SQL Beautifier е проектиран да поддържа стандартен SQL синтаксис, познат в повечето системи за управление на бази данни. Различните версии на SQL обаче може да имат малки разлики или вариации в синтаксиса. Препоръчително е да проверите конкретната съвместимост на SQL Beautifier с вашата SQL версия. Съвместимостта с SQL разкрасител гарантира, че е в съответствие с вашите изисквания.
Свързани инструменти
Докато SQL Beautifier е мощен инструмент за форматиране на SQL код, други свързани инструменти могат да ви помогнат да подобрите работния си процес за разработка на SQL:
• SQL редактори с вградени форматери:
Много популярни SQL редактори и интегрирани среди за разработка (IDE) включват вградени програми за форматиране на код. Тези редактори предлагат собствена поддръжка за форматиране на SQL код, елиминирайки необходимостта от външни инструменти. Примерите включват Microsoft SQL Server Management Studio, Oracle SQL Developer и Jet Brains Data Grip.
• Инструменти за кодиране и статичен анализ:
Инструментите за кодиране на linting като SQL Lint и SQL Fluff помагат за идентифициране и прилагане на стандарти за кодиране, включително правила за форматиране, във вашия SQL код. Тези инструменти предоставят предложения за форматиране, но също така откриват потенциални грешки и несъответствия.
• Системи за управление на бази данни:
Някои системи за управление на бази данни (СУБД) имат вградени SQL форматери в двигателите за изпълнение на заявки. Например, SQL Server и PostgreSQL имат преписвачи на заявки, които автоматично форматират SQL код за по-добри планове за изпълнение и оптимизация на производителността.
Струва си да проучите тези инструменти, за да намерите най-подходящия за вашите нужди за разработка на SQL.
Извод
SQL Beautifier предлага удобен и ефективен начин за подобряване на четливостта и поддръжката на SQL кода. Автоматизирането на процеса на форматиране на кода спестява време и усилия, като същевременно подобрява разбирането на кода. С функции като автоматизирано форматиране на код, опции за персонализиране, подчертаване на синтаксиса, откриване на грешки и интеграция с популярни SQL редактори, SQL Beautifier предоставя цялостно решение за оптимизиране на вашия SQL код.
Въпреки че SQL Beautifier има ограничения при обработката на сложни заявки и съвместимост с различни SQL диалекти, неговите предимства надвишават тези недостатъци. С помощта на SQL Beautifier можете да осигурите последователност в стила на кодиране, да опростите прегледите на кода и да улесните сътрудничеството в екипите за разработка.
И така, защо да се борите с разхвърлян и труден за четене SQL код, когато можете да го рационализирате без усилие с SQL Beautifier? Опитайте го и изпитайте разликата в яснотата и ефективността на кода.
Свързани инструменти
- Преобразувател на малки и големи букви
- Премахване на дублирани линии
- E-Mail Extractor
- Декодиране на HTML обект
- Кодиране на HTML обект
- HTML Minifier
- Инструмент за премахване на HTML етикети
- JS обфускатор
- Премахване на прекъсвания на редове
- Lorem Ipsum генератор
- Проверка на палиндром
- Генератор на правила за поверителност
- Генератор на robots.txt
- Генератор на SEO тагове
- Генератор на условия за ползване
- Заместител на текст
- Онлайн инструмент за обръщане на текст - обръщане на буквите в текстове
- Безплатен разделител на текст – онлайн инструмент за разделяне на текст по знак, разделител или нов ред
- Онлайн групов генератор на многоредов текст към slug - Преобразувайте текст в удобни за SEO URL адреси
- Генератор на карти в Twitter
- URL екстрактор
- Онлайн безплатни букви, знаци и брояч на думи
- Брояч на плътност на думите